The Denver Post recently published a series of opinion pieces on Keating Wagner Polidori Free’s clients’ case that opposes the expansion of Interstate 70 in Denver. The opinions highlight the effects that the proposed project will have on neighborhoods surrounding the interstate, and they further outline the poor job the Department of Transportation and Federal Highway Administration have done in implementing the project. Keating Wagner Polidori Free represents multiple clients who are suing to stop the project.
